Starting salary £32,000. This is an excellent opportunity to be part of a growing consultancy with high standards, expand on your technical knowledge and build meaningful client relationships within a varied role in a supportive environment. The successful candidate will support the delivery of health and safety consultancy services across a range of clients and sectors. The role will involve a mixture of office-based work, site visits, client support, research, report writing and shadowing experienced consultants.
As confidence and competence develop, the successful candidate will be given increasing responsibility, with appropriate guidance and support. The successful Junior Health and Safety Consultant will be required to:
- Assist with health and safety audits, inspections and compliance reviews, including gathering evidence, taking notes, identifying observations and supporting the preparation of action plans. Complete or support site-specific risk assessments, including COSHH, manual handling and DSE assessments, with guidance from senior colleagues where required. Support the development and review of client health and safety documentation, including policies, procedures, risk assessments, safe systems of work and management system documents.
Provide on-site and remote support to lower-risk clients, while shadowing experienced consultants on more complex sites, projects and client environments. Assist with the preparation and delivery of toolbox talks, briefings, training sessions and workshops, initially under the guidance of experienced consultants. Support consultants with CDM-related duties, including gathering project information, reviewing basic documentation and helping clients understand their responsibilities. Support clients with health and safety accreditation processes by collating information, maintaining records and helping to manage online accreditation portals.
Provide practical, proportionate advice to non-complex clients, escalating technical queries or higher-risk matters to senior consultants where appropriate. Prepare clear, accurate and professional reports, meeting notes, action trackers and client documentation for review before issue. The ideal Junior Health and Safety Consultant will have:
- NEBOSH General Certificate in Occupation Health and Safety or equivalent. A desire to develop within the field of health and safety with a commitment to ongoing professional development. Confidence to type notes and information accurately, with a willingness to have a go at drafting simple reports, meeting notes and client documents with support and feedback from experienced consultants. Desire to work as part of a team.
Good communication skills. Ability to think logically and identify practical solutions. Professional approach. Reliable and organised nature. Courage to speak up and ask questions. Strong IT skills. Adaptable approach. Strong accuracy and attention to detail. Full driving licence essential. Must have access to own vehicle but mileage will be fully expensed by Company. Flexibility to travel; after initial training period you are able to work from home if preferred, but you must be willing to travel to client’s sites throughout the UK, with occasional overnight stays if required.
